
North America Steel Utility Poles Market Overview
The North America Steel Utility Poles Market Size was valued at approximately USD 2.5 billion in 2024 and is projected to reach around USD 4.2 billion by 2033, registering a CAGR of 5.8% during the forecast period of 2025–2033. This growth is primarily driven by increasing application-driven adoption across critical industries such as telecommunications, energy, transportation, and urban infrastructure. As North America continues to modernize its utility and communication networks, the demand for durable, high-strength steel utility poles has surged, supporting the region’s push toward resilient and smart infrastructure systems. The expanding deployment of smart grids, 5G networks, and renewable energy projects further amplifies the need for reliable utility pole solutions, making application-specific innovations a key growth driver.
